Directed by Christian Schwochow and adapted from Siegfried Lenz's novel of the same name, "Deutschstunde". This World War II reflective novel is a milestone masterpiece in German literary history, carrying significant importance. The two-hour film, while unable to perfectly present the original work's content, strips away to reveal a main thread that effectively depicts the distortions of familial and friendly relationships in that historical context.
